JOB SUMMARY

We are seeking a detail-oriented and organized Parts Clerk to join our team. The ideal candidate will play a crucial role in managing inventory, processing orders, and ensuring that parts are readily available for our operations. This position requires strong customer service skills and the 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ment.

EXPERIENCE

  • Previous dealership experience is preferred but not mandatory.
  • Proficiency in data entry and familiarity with ERP systems is essential.
  • Knowledge of procurement processes and supply chain management is highly desirable.
  • Strong customer service skills with the ability to communicate effectively with clients and vendors.
  • Mechanical knowledge or experience in HVAC systems is a plus.
  • Familiarity with demand planning and sourcing strategies will be beneficial.
  • Experience operating forklifts is advantageous but can be trained on the job. Join us as a Parts Clerk where your skills will contribute to our success in delivering exceptional service and quality parts to our customers.

Responsibilities
  • Maintain accurate inventory records and manage stock levels to ensure availability of parts.
  • Process incoming and outgoing parts orders, including data entry into ERP systems.
  • Assist customers with inquiries regarding parts availability, pricing, and specifications.
  • Source and procure parts from suppliers while negotiating favorable terms.
  • Collaborate with the supply chain team to ensure timely delivery of parts.
  • Utilize CMMS for tracking maintenance and inventory management.
  • Perform demand planning to anticipate future parts needs based on historical data.
  • Operate forklifts as needed for inventory management tasks.
  • Provide support in manufacturing processes by ensuring the availability of mechanical components.
